Download surviving a 64 mile winter ultra marathon frozen otter 2022

Duration: (16:3) 2025-01-29T13:26:09+00:00



surviving a 64 mile winter ultra marathon frozen otter 2022 surviving a 64 mile winter ultra marathon frozen otter 2022 surviving a 64 mile winter ultra marathon frozen otter 2022

Description
Download this and online watch surviving a 64 mile winter ultra marathon frozen otter 2022
Related videos

Mxtube.net